Teal is not only a super flattering color on most skin tones, it is also an easy way we can show our support in September for Ovarian Cancer Awareness Month. The reality of what an ovarian cancer diagnosis means for most women, hit the MSL radar when we profiled our Mom Muse Nicole Cundiff and heard the story about how she lost her own mom and started Colleen's Dream Foundation in her honor. Statistics show that 1 in 72 women will develop ovarian cancer in their lifetime, and because the majority of women are diagnosed when the disease is too far advanced, survival rates beyond five years are low. Award-winning actress and mom of two, Julianne Moore rarely misses on the red carpet. She has been nominated for and won numerous awards for her roles in blockbuster movies like Boogie Nights, as well as independent films and TV movies. Next up? She plays President Alma Coin in the highly-anticipated, upcoming Hunger Games movies. In addition to her much-lauded acting career, Julianne is also a bestselling author of a series of children's books called Freckleface Strawberry.
